In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. However, the area surrounding RM16 4JE, has a female population slightly higher than UK average, with 53.7% of residents being female. Several factors can contribute to this. Women generally live longer than men, resulting in a higher proportion of women in neighborhoods with significant elderly populations. Typically, as people grow older, they tend to relocate from city center addresses to suburban areas, smaller towns, and rural locations. Consequently, these areas often have a higher number of females. A higher female population can also be found in areas with industries that employ more women, such as healthcare, education, and retail.
| 2011 | 2021 | 10y change (pp) | UK Average | postcode vs UK (pp) |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Female | 57.1% | 53.7% | -3.4% | 51.0% | 2.7% |
| Male | 42.9% | 46.3% | 3.4% | 49.0% | -2.7% |
Across the UK, the average relationship status breakdown is roughly 44% married, 38% single, 9% divorced, 6% widowed, and 2% separated.
In the immediate area around RM16 4JE, a significant portion of the population is single, making up 48.4% of the residents. On average, approximately 38% of individuals who responded to the census in the UK were single. Areas with higher single populations are typically urban centers, university towns, regions with dynamic job markets, rich cultural offerings and entertainment facilities. These regions also tend to have a younger demographic.
| 2011 | 2021 | 10y change (pp) | UK Average | postcode vs UK (pp) |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Single | 41.6% | 48.4% | 6.8% | 37.9% | 10.5% |
| Married: Opposite sex | 38.8% | 33.3% | -5.5% | 44.2% | -10.9% |
| Married: Same sex | 0% | 0.8% | 0.8% | 0.3% | 0.5% |
| Separated | 2.4% | 1.6% | -0.8% | 2.2% | -0.6% |
| Divorced | 12.2% | 12.2% | 0.0% | 9.1% | 3.1% |
| Widowed | 4.9% | 3.7% | -1.2% | 6.1% | -2.4% |

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Felicia Way was 221.5 per 1,000 residents, which is 111.4% higher than the Chadwell St Mary average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.
Felicia Way has the 4th highest crime rate of 29 local areas in Chadwell St Mary and the 38th highest crime rate of 505 local areas in Thurrock .
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 88.6 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been rising year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-3.3%.
